Transaction d3ab7ba3550a1a2656004878dd99a1653c1d2868a685a37f30e462613693c81a
1 Input
1 Output
-
d3ab7ba3550a1a2656004878dd99a1653c1d2868a685a37f30e462613693c81a:0
- value
- 18751338
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e4fe94f4f066f4eef3bdfaeed77306ca7502de5
- address
- bc1qne87jn60qeh5amemm7hw6aesdjn4qt09dtql70